国家免费编程主要学什么

worktile 其他 27

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    国家免费编程主要学习计算机科学基础知识和编程技术。首先,学生将学习计算机硬件和软件的基本原理,包括计算机组成原理、操作系统、数据结构和算法等。这些基础知识对于理解计算机系统的运作原理和编写高效的代码至关重要。

    其次,学生将学习编程语言和开发工具。编程语言是用于编写计算机程序的工具,常见的编程语言包括Python、Java、C++等。学生将学习这些编程语言的语法和常用库函数,以及如何使用开发工具(如集成开发环境)来编写、调试和运行程序。

    此外,国家免费编程还注重培养学生的问题解决能力和团队合作精神。学生将通过解决实际编程问题和参与项目开发来提高自己的实践能力和团队合作能力。这些项目可能涉及到Web开发、移动应用开发、数据分析等领域,目的是让学生能够熟练地应用所学知识解决实际问题。

    总之,国家免费编程主要学习计算机科学基础知识、编程技术以及问题解决能力和团队合作精神。通过系统的学习和实践训练,学生将能够掌握编程的核心技术,为未来从事软件开发、数据分析、人工智能等行业打下坚实的基础。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    国家免费编程主要学习的内容包括以下几个方面:

    1. 编程语言:国家免费编程课程主要教授常见的编程语言,如Python、Java、C++等。学生通过学习这些编程语言,可以掌握基本的编程思维和逻辑,了解编程语言的语法和特性。

    2. 算法与数据结构:在国家免费编程课程中,学生将学习基本的算法和数据结构,如线性表、树、图等。学生将通过实际的编程练习,了解不同的算法和数据结构在解决问题中的应用,提升问题解决能力。

    3. 软件开发:国家免费编程课程通常也会教授软件开发的基本知识和技能,包括软件工程的基本原理、项目管理等。学生将学习如何设计和开发软件,包括需求分析、系统设计、编码和测试等环节。

    4. 前端开发与后端开发:国家免费编程课程也会涵盖前端开发和后端开发的内容。学生将学习如何使用HTML、CSS和JavaScript等技术进行网页设计和开发,以及如何使用数据库和服务器端技术进行后端开发。

    5. 应用开发:国家免费编程课程也会教授应用开发的基本知识和技能。学生可以学习如何使用移动应用开发框架,如Android和iOS,开发移动应用程序。此外,学生也可以学习如何开发桌面应用程序和网络应用程序。

    总之,国家免费编程主要学习编程语言、算法与数据结构、软件开发、前端开发与后端开发以及应用开发等内容。通过这些课程的学习,学生可以获得实际的编程能力,并为未来的职业发展打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    国家免费编程主要学习的内容主要包括编程基础知识、程序设计与开发、算法与数据结构、计算机网络、数据库等。下面将从方法、操作流程等方面讲解免费编程学习的内容。

    一、编程基础知识
    在国家免费编程学习中,学习者会首先接触到编程基础知识,包括计算机基础和编程语言基础。计算机基础包括计算机硬件基本构造、操作系统、计算机网络等知识,帮助学习者了解计算机的工作原理和基本操作。编程语言基础主要包括常用编程语言的基本语法、程序结构、变量、数据类型等,帮助学习者掌握编写简单的程序。

    二、程序设计与开发
    在学习了编程基础知识后,学习者将开始学习程序设计与开发。这一部分的内容主要包括软件开发过程、软件开发模型、常用的编程工具和集成开发环境等。学习者会学习如何编写、调试和维护一个完整的程序,并且了解程序设计的一些基本原则,如模块化、面向对象编程等。

    三、算法与数据结构
    算法与数据结构是编程中非常重要的一部分,它关乎着程序的效率和质量。在国家免费编程学习中,学习者将深入学习一些常用的算法和数据结构,如排序算法、查找算法、图算法、树结构、队列、链表等。学习者会通过大量的练习和实践,培养编写高效算法和设计合理数据结构的能力。

    四、计算机网络
    计算机网络是现代计算机科学中的重要内容,也是互联网时代必备的知识。学习者将学习计算机网络的基础知识,包括网络协议、网络拓扑结构、网络传输介质等。此外,还会学习网络编程和网络安全的基本概念和技术,如TCP/IP协议、HTTP协议、网络攻防等。

    五、数据库
    数据库是存储和管理数据的重要组成部分。在国家免费编程学习中,学习者将学习数据库的基本概念、数据库设计和操作等内容。学习者会学习关系型数据库和非关系型数据库的基本原理和应用,以及SQL语言的基本使用。

    以上是国家免费编程主要学习的内容,通过学习这些内容,学习者可以掌握编程的基本技能,并能够开发简单的程序、解决实际问题。同时,学习者也可以选择进一步深入某个领域进行专业的深耕和研究。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部